Chanel Long Wallet Price: Factors Influencing Value:
The price of a Chanel long wallet, whether vintage or new, is influenced by several factors. These include:
* Material: The type of leather (lambskin, caviar, patent leather) significantly impacts the price. Caviar leather, known for its durability and scratch resistance, generally commands a higher price than lambskin.
* Condition: The condition of the wallet is crucial. A pristine, mint-condition wallet will fetch a higher price than one showing significant wear and tear. However, as mentioned earlier, some level of patina can add to the value of a vintage piece.
